Steps:

  • Card Base: (8½” x 5½” scored at 4¼”) Basic White cardstock.
  • Accent Mat: (3⅞” x 5⅛”) Basic Black cardstock.
  • Focal Panel: (3¾” x 5”) Basic White cardstock.
    • A Mask was created with the (2½”) Circle die from the Deckled Circles Dies set using Masking Paper.
    • Poppy Parade ink was added to the Circle opening with a Blending Brush.
    • The Floral Silhouette image from the retired Fast & Fabulous stamp set was added with Versamark ink and heat-set with Black Embossing Powder.  (This stamp set is a particular favorite of mine).
    • The sentiment, Thank you, from the Grassy Grove stamp set was also stamped with Versamark and heat-set with Black Embossing Powder. (The delicate font matched the fine-lined silhouette image very nicely).

The panels were adhered to the card base.  The simple stamping reflects the essence of the sketch.
